INSIGHT

Modern Stewarding Likely Clears Hill

  • Modern stewarding criteria would likely have cleared Damon Hill because his front axle was alongside Schumacher's mirror by the apex.
  • Schumacher's unsafe rejoin remains a separate factor and could have produced a penalty under today's rules.
INSIGHT

Two Penalities Could Have Applied

  • Ben and Edd stress Schumacher's unsafe rejoin could itself have been penalised under modern guidance.
  • The combination of rejoin and collision means today's stewards might have cited Schumacher on two separate bases.
INSIGHT

Qualifying Rule Change Not Decisive For Montoya

  • Changes to qualifying format in 2003 didn't decisively cost Montoya the 2003 title.
  • Williams' tyre and race performance weaknesses, plus slow adaptation, mattered more than qualifying rules alone.
